/linux-4.4.14/drivers/gpu/drm/ttm/ |
H A D | ttm_bo_util.c | 52 struct ttm_mem_reg *old_mem = &bo->mem; ttm_bo_move_ttm() local 55 if (old_mem->mem_type != TTM_PL_SYSTEM) { ttm_bo_move_ttm() 58 ttm_flag_masked(&old_mem->placement, TTM_PL_FLAG_SYSTEM, ttm_bo_move_ttm() 60 old_mem->mem_type = TTM_PL_SYSTEM; ttm_bo_move_ttm() 73 *old_mem = *new_mem; ttm_bo_move_ttm() 330 struct ttm_mem_reg *old_mem = &bo->mem; ttm_bo_move_memcpy() local 331 struct ttm_mem_reg old_copy = *old_mem; ttm_bo_move_memcpy() 340 ret = ttm_mem_reg_ioremap(bdev, old_mem, &old_iomap); ttm_bo_move_memcpy() 375 if ((old_mem->mem_type == new_mem->mem_type) && ttm_bo_move_memcpy() 376 (new_mem->start < old_mem->start + old_mem->size)) { ttm_bo_move_memcpy() 384 pgprot_t prot = ttm_io_prot(old_mem->placement, ttm_bo_move_memcpy() 400 old_copy = *old_mem; ttm_bo_move_memcpy() 401 *old_mem = *new_mem; ttm_bo_move_memcpy() 411 ttm_mem_reg_iounmap(bdev, old_mem, new_iomap); ttm_bo_move_memcpy() 642 struct ttm_mem_reg *old_mem = &bo->mem; ttm_bo_move_accel_cleanup() local 691 *old_mem = *new_mem; ttm_bo_move_accel_cleanup()
|
/linux-4.4.14/drivers/gpu/drm/radeon/ |
H A D | radeon_ttm.c | 246 struct ttm_mem_reg *old_mem = &bo->mem; radeon_move_null() local 248 BUG_ON(old_mem->mm_node != NULL); radeon_move_null() 249 *old_mem = *new_mem; radeon_move_null() 256 struct ttm_mem_reg *old_mem) radeon_move_blit() 266 old_start = old_mem->start << PAGE_SHIFT; radeon_move_blit() 269 switch (old_mem->mem_type) { radeon_move_blit() 277 DRM_ERROR("Unknown placement %d\n", old_mem->mem_type); radeon_move_blit() 288 DRM_ERROR("Unknown placement %d\n", old_mem->mem_type); radeon_move_blit() 315 struct ttm_mem_reg *old_mem = &bo->mem; radeon_move_vram_ram() local 346 r = radeon_move_blit(bo, true, no_wait_gpu, &tmp_mem, old_mem); radeon_move_vram_ram() 362 struct ttm_mem_reg *old_mem = &bo->mem; radeon_move_ram_vram() local 387 r = radeon_move_blit(bo, true, no_wait_gpu, new_mem, old_mem); radeon_move_ram_vram() 402 struct ttm_mem_reg *old_mem = &bo->mem; radeon_bo_move() local 406 if (old_mem->mem_type == TTM_PL_SYSTEM && bo->ttm == NULL) { radeon_bo_move() 410 if ((old_mem->mem_type == TTM_PL_TT && radeon_bo_move() 412 (old_mem->mem_type == TTM_PL_SYSTEM && radeon_bo_move() 424 if (old_mem->mem_type == TTM_PL_VRAM && radeon_bo_move() 428 } else if (old_mem->mem_type == TTM_PL_SYSTEM && radeon_bo_move() 433 r = radeon_move_blit(bo, evict, no_wait_gpu, new_mem, old_mem); radeon_bo_move() 253 radeon_move_blit(struct ttm_buffer_object *bo, bool evict, bool no_wait_gpu, struct ttm_mem_reg *new_mem, struct ttm_mem_reg *old_mem) radeon_move_blit() argument
|
/linux-4.4.14/drivers/gpu/drm/amd/amdgpu/ |
H A D | amdgpu_ttm.c | 216 struct ttm_mem_reg *old_mem = &bo->mem; amdgpu_move_null() local 218 BUG_ON(old_mem->mm_node != NULL); amdgpu_move_null() 219 *old_mem = *new_mem; amdgpu_move_null() 226 struct ttm_mem_reg *old_mem) amdgpu_move_blit() 236 old_start = old_mem->start << PAGE_SHIFT; amdgpu_move_blit() 239 switch (old_mem->mem_type) { amdgpu_move_blit() 247 DRM_ERROR("Unknown placement %d\n", old_mem->mem_type); amdgpu_move_blit() 258 DRM_ERROR("Unknown placement %d\n", old_mem->mem_type); amdgpu_move_blit() 284 struct ttm_mem_reg *old_mem = &bo->mem; amdgpu_move_vram_ram() local 315 r = amdgpu_move_blit(bo, true, no_wait_gpu, &tmp_mem, old_mem); amdgpu_move_vram_ram() 331 struct ttm_mem_reg *old_mem = &bo->mem; amdgpu_move_ram_vram() local 356 r = amdgpu_move_blit(bo, true, no_wait_gpu, new_mem, old_mem); amdgpu_move_ram_vram() 371 struct ttm_mem_reg *old_mem = &bo->mem; amdgpu_bo_move() local 375 if (old_mem->mem_type == TTM_PL_SYSTEM && bo->ttm == NULL) { amdgpu_bo_move() 379 if ((old_mem->mem_type == TTM_PL_TT && amdgpu_bo_move() 381 (old_mem->mem_type == TTM_PL_SYSTEM && amdgpu_bo_move() 394 if (old_mem->mem_type == TTM_PL_VRAM && amdgpu_bo_move() 398 } else if (old_mem->mem_type == TTM_PL_SYSTEM && amdgpu_bo_move() 403 r = amdgpu_move_blit(bo, evict, no_wait_gpu, new_mem, old_mem); amdgpu_bo_move() 223 amdgpu_move_blit(struct ttm_buffer_object *bo, bool evict, bool no_wait_gpu, struct ttm_mem_reg *new_mem, struct ttm_mem_reg *old_mem) amdgpu_move_blit() argument
|
H A D | amdgpu_object.c | 58 struct ttm_mem_reg *old_mem, amdgpu_update_memory_usage() 78 if (old_mem) { amdgpu_update_memory_usage() 79 switch (old_mem->mem_type) { amdgpu_update_memory_usage() 81 atomic64_sub(old_mem->size, &adev->gtt_usage); amdgpu_update_memory_usage() 84 atomic64_sub(old_mem->size, &adev->vram_usage); amdgpu_update_memory_usage() 85 vis_size = amdgpu_get_vis_part_size(adev, old_mem); amdgpu_update_memory_usage() 57 amdgpu_update_memory_usage(struct amdgpu_device *adev, stru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) amdgpu_update_memory_usage() argument
|
/linux-4.4.14/drivers/gpu/drm/qxl/ |
H A D | qxl_ttm.c | 340 struct ttm_mem_reg *old_mem = &bo->mem; qxl_move_null() local 342 BUG_ON(old_mem->mm_node != NULL); qxl_move_null() 343 *old_mem = *new_mem; qxl_move_null() 352 struct ttm_mem_reg *old_mem = &bo->mem; qxl_bo_move() local 353 if (old_mem->mem_type == TTM_PL_SYSTEM && bo->ttm == NULL) { qxl_bo_move()
|
/linux-4.4.14/drivers/gpu/drm/nouveau/ |
H A D | nouveau_bo.c | 690 stru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nve0_bo_move_copy() 692 struct nvkm_mem *node = old_mem->mm_node; nve0_bo_move_copy() 722 stru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nvc0_bo_move_copy() 724 struct nvkm_mem *node = old_mem->mm_node; nvc0_bo_move_copy() 760 stru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nvc0_bo_move_m2mf() 762 struct nvkm_mem *node = old_mem->mm_node; nvc0_bo_move_m2mf() 799 stru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nva3_bo_move_copy() 801 struct nvkm_mem *node = old_mem->mm_node; nva3_bo_move_copy() 837 stru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nv98_bo_move_exec() 839 struct nvkm_mem *node = old_mem->mm_node; nv98_bo_move_exec() 855 stru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nv84_bo_move_exec() 857 struct nvkm_mem *node = old_mem->mm_node; nv84_bo_move_exec() 889 stru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nv50_bo_move_m2mf() 891 struct nvkm_mem *node = old_mem->mm_node; nv50_bo_move_m2mf() 985 stru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nv04_bo_move_m2mf() 987 u32 src_offset = old_mem->start << PAGE_SHIFT; nv04_bo_move_m2mf() 997 OUT_RING (chan, nouveau_bo_mem_ctxdma(bo, chan, old_mem)); nv04_bo_move_m2mf() 1288 struct ttm_mem_reg *old_mem = &bo->mem; nouveau_bo_move() local 1302 if (old_mem->mem_type == TTM_PL_SYSTEM && !bo->ttm) { nouveau_bo_move() 1314 else if (old_mem->mem_type == TTM_PL_SYSTEM) nouveau_bo_move() 689 nve0_bo_move_copy(struct nouveau_channel *chan, struct ttm_buffer_object *bo, stru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nve0_bo_move_copy() argument 721 nvc0_bo_move_copy(struct nouveau_channel *chan, struct ttm_buffer_object *bo, stru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nvc0_bo_move_copy() argument 759 nvc0_bo_move_m2mf(struct nouveau_channel *chan, struct ttm_buffer_object *bo, stru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nvc0_bo_move_m2mf() argument 798 nva3_bo_move_copy(struct nouveau_channel *chan, struct ttm_buffer_object *bo, stru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nva3_bo_move_copy() argument 836 nv98_bo_move_exec(struct nouveau_channel *chan, struct ttm_buffer_object *bo, stru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nv98_bo_move_exec() argument 854 nv84_bo_move_exec(struct nouveau_channel *chan, struct ttm_buffer_object *bo, stru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nv84_bo_move_exec() argument 888 nv50_bo_move_m2mf(struct nouveau_channel *chan, struct ttm_buffer_object *bo, stru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nv50_bo_move_m2mf() argument 984 nv04_bo_move_m2mf(struct nouveau_channel *chan, struct ttm_buffer_object *bo, struct ttm_mem_reg *old_mem, struct ttm_mem_reg *new_mem) nv04_bo_move_m2mf() argument
|
/linux-4.4.14/drivers/gpu/drm/virtio/ |
H A D | virtgpu_ttm.c | 366 struct ttm_mem_reg *old_mem = &bo->mem; virtio_gpu_move_null() local 368 BUG_ON(old_mem->mm_node != NULL); virtio_gpu_move_null() 369 *old_mem = *new_mem; virtio_gpu_move_null()
|